hero

Portfolio Jobs

Looking for your next role? Take a look at these exciting jobs at Sapphire Ventures’ portfolio companies. Our Talent team is passionate about connecting you to your dream job!

Senior Backend Software Engineer

PlayVS

PlayVS

Software Engineering
Bogotá, Bogota, Colombia
Posted on Wednesday, May 8, 2024
PlayVS is the leading amateur esports platform in North America. We are the single community where players come together to compete, fans gather to spectate, and coaches manage their programs. We offer an incredible, full-stack esport platform—game integrations, team-building tools, leagues, tournaments, and schedules—and our software products tie everything together into a cohesive experience.
Do you have a passion for building innovative software products and a deep understanding of modern web technologies? Do you thrive in a collaborative environment and enjoy tackling complex technical challenges? If so, then we want to hear from you!
PlayVS is searching for a talented Senior Backend Software Engineer to join our team. In this role, you will play a key part in designing, developing, and implementing features for our platform, using your expertise in Node.js, TypeScript, and GraphQL to create exceptional user experiences.

Here's What You'll Do:

  • Lead the design and implementation of new and complex software features, GraphQL APIs, and backend systems for our platform.
  • Collaborate with cross-functional teams (product managers, designers, and other engineers) to turn product concepts into reality.
  • Work closely with other engineers to develop new features, APIs, improvements, and fixes for scalability and performance.
  • Troubleshoot production issues and implement effective solutions.
  • Champion a growth mindset, fostering experimentation, data analysis, and prioritizing tasks based on impact.
  • Contribute to a strong engineering culture by writing clean, maintainable code, reviewing code from others, and improving our test coverage.
  • Demonstrate a deep commitment to understanding our customers and their needs.
  • Clearly communicate technical concepts, both verbally and in writing, to various audiences.

Here's What We're Looking For:

  • 5+ years of experience in product development with a successful track record of building and delivering software products with an emphasis on performance and scalability.
  • Thorough understanding of Node.js and its core principles.
  • Familiarity with TypeScript and its application in large-scale development.
  • Experience with GraphQL and Apollo frameworks.
  • Strong desire to understand customer needs and translate them into actionable solutions.
  • Excellent written and verbal communication skills to collaborate effectively across teams (excellent proficiency or fluency in English).
  • Growth mindset: you thrive on experimentation, data analysis, and ruthless prioritization for maximum impact.
  • Ability to collaborate effectively within a cross-functional team.

Bonus Point For:

  • Experience with cloud platforms (AWS, Google Cloud Platform, etc.).
  • Experience with containerization technologies (Docker, Kubernetes).
  • A passion for esports, gaming, or education technology and the problems PlayVS can uniquely solve.
PlayVS is an equal-opportunity employer. We provide equal employment opportunities and are committed to maintaining an inclusive environment for our customers, employees, and applicants. We prohibit discrimination and harassment of any type regardless of race, color, religion, age, sex (including pregnancy and gender identity), national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, parental status, or any other characteristic protected by federal, state or local laws.
If you have a disability or special need that requires an accommodation, please contact us at accommodations@playvs.com